The Economic Community of West African States (ECOWAS) Commission has welcomed the intervention by French troops which has helped the Malian government regain the central town of Konna.
This is as the Commission reiterated its commitment to support the government of Mali to preserve the territorial integrity of the country.
President of the ECOWAS Commission, Ambassador Kadre Desiré Ouédraogo according to a statement issued Saturday night lamented that efforts to find solutions to the political crises in Mali have not yielded fruit as the situation deteriorated in the past few days.
